MANITOBA
Provincial Government Strengthens Early Reading Screening and Supports for Young Students
The Manitoba government has passed Bill 225, the Public Schools Amendment Act (Universal Screening for Learning Disabilities), which ensures every young student in the province receives early reading. . . . . .
